This Frozen Orange Dreamsicle Dessert is a delicious fruity and cool treat for those hot summer nights. Made with just a few ingredients and no cooking required, anyone can whip this sweet treat up in no time.
Ingredients
GRAHAM CRACKER CRUST – FROM SCRATCH!:
18 – 20 “sheets” graham crackers (2 sleeves) – crushed fine
¾ Cup Sugar
½ Cup Butter (1 stick) melted and still warm
FROZEN ORANGE DREAMSICLE DESSERT:
1 Pre-made Graham Cracker Crust (see above)
1 32 oz. container of orange sherbet – softened
1 half gallon vanilla ice cream – softened
crushed graham crackers for garnish (optional)
Instructions
GRAHAM CRACKER CRUST – FROM SCRATCH!
Mix together the graham cracker crumbs and sugar until combined.
Mix in the warm melted butter until you get a texture that resembles a crumble.
Press the crumb mixture into a 9×13 baking pan or (2) 8″ pie tins. Use the bottom of a measuring cup to really press the crumbs into the bottom and up the side slightly of the pan. Chill for 30 minutes.
*If you are making a baked dessert with a graham cracker crust, bake the crust for 5 – 7 minutes in a 350 degree oven before adding your recipe ingredients.
FROZEN ORANGE DREAMSICLE DESSERT:
In a bowl, fold together the sherbet and vanilla ice cream GENTLY. You don’t want to mix them completely. We’re looking for a marbled look of orange and white here.
When the 2 are mixed, pour into your prepared Graham Cracker Crust you made earlier.
Smooth out the ice cream evenly with a spatula and chill for at least 30 minutes or until set.
Sprinkle the top with graham cracker crumbs to garnish.
Serve frozen!
